Mobile Clinic in North Jakarta Has Served 174 Animals

From July 13 to August 5, 2026, the mobile veterinary clinic of the North Jakarta Food Security, Marine, and Agriculture Sub-agency (KPKP) examined the health of 174 pets belonging to 134 residents.

Consisted of 135 cats, 35 dogs, and four other pets

Head Section of Animal Husbandry and Health of the Sub-agency, Adil Abdillah said this proactive outreach service is an effort to expand access to animal healthcare for residents across various areas of North Jakarta.

"The 174 animals we have served consisted of 135 cats, 35 dogs, and four other pets," he said, Thursday (8/6).

He explained that the mobile veterinary clinic vehicle is equipped with various medical support facilities, such as equipment for blood, urine, and biochemical analysis, ultrasound (USG), microscopes, anesthesia machines, and other diagnostic tools.

Services are provided on a rotating basis at strategic locations easily accessible to the public, ranging from urban village and district offices to Child-Friendly Integrated Public Spaces (RPTRA).

Service locations are determined based on proposals from the respective areas. Up to now, the service has reached the Koja, Penjaringan, Cilincing, Pademangan, and Tanjung Priok districts.

"The cost of the examination is also relatively affordable, starting from Rp 35,000," he explained.

Adil stated that the service is scheduled to be available at RPTRA Amanah on August 6 and 7. Meanwhile, during the following week, the service will be held at the Pademangan Timur Urban Village Office, the RW 10 Office in Sunter Jaya Urban Village, and the Semper Barat Urban Village Office.

"The public can check our Instagram account at @sudinkpkp.jakut for information regarding service schedules and locations," he stated.
